Tornado Cash: A Privacy Champion or a Money Laundering Tool? Tornado Cash, a decentralized currency mixing protocol running on the Ethereum blockchain, was once widely used for its strong privacy features, which also made it a thorn in the side of regulators. In August 2022, the U.S. Treasury Department's Office of Foreign Assets Control (OFAC) issued a sanctions order designating Tornado Cash on its SDN List, accusing it of being used for money laundering, specifically by the North Korean hacker group Lazarus Group, to process over $1 billion in illicit funds. This move marked the first time the United States had imposed sanctions on an on-chain project, and it shook the entire crypto industry. However, on March 21, 2025, things took a turn for the better. The U.S. Treasury Department abruptly withdrew its sanctions order, removing the blacklist designation for Tornado Cash and all associated addresses. This decision wasn't entirely unexpected. As early as November 2024, the U.S. Court of Appeals for the Fifth Circuit threw cold water on the Treasury Department's decision, finding that Tornado Cash's core smart contract did not meet the definition of "property" and that the sanctions were unauthorized. However, the lifting of sanctions doesn't mean the developers are off the hook. Alexey Pertsev was sentenced to five years and four months in prison for money laundering by a Dutch court in May 2024, while Roman Storm, far away in the United States, remains mired in legal turmoil. This lawsuit has sparked a debate: should open-source code authors be held liable for the misuse of their tools? The Solana Policy Institute provided $500,000 in funding for Storm and Pertsev's legal defense, emphasizing that "writing code is not a crime." Ethereum founder Vitalik Buterin and others have also raised funds for their defense, demonstrating the crypto community's high level of interest in this case. Roman Storm: Charged with Money Laundering, Jury Failed to Reach a Unanimous Verdict In August 2023, Roman Storm was indicted by US prosecutors on eight counts, including money laundering, sanctions violations, and operating an unregistered money transmission business. Storm's trial began on July 14, 2025, in Manhattan, New York. Although the jury failed to reach a unanimous verdict on the money laundering and sanctions violations charges, resulting in those charges being dismissed or pending, Storm was still convicted of conspiracy to operate an unregistered money transmission business and faces a maximum sentence of five years. This verdict sparked widespread debate. Some argued that, as a technology developer, Storm should enjoy the right to free speech and should not be held responsible for the misuse of the decentralized tools he created. On the other hand, some argue that while Storm couldn't control every detail of the protocol's usage, if he knew the tool was widely used for illegal activities and didn't enforce it, he should be held accountable for its misuse. The slogan "Technology is Innocent: The Boundary between Law and Ethics" is popular in the open source community and among decentralization believers. The underlying logic is simple: the tool itself is neutral; the guilt lies with those who use it. Many countries, particularly the United States, generally consider technology developers to be creators entitled to free speech, meaning the code they write shouldn't automatically be held liable for misuse. For example, under Section 230 of the Communications Decency Act, internet service providers are generally not liable for the actions of users on their platforms. While this provision primarily applies to internet platforms, it provides similar protections to developers of decentralized protocols, assuming they don't directly engage in illegal activity. However, not all countries fully embrace this concept. For example, in the Netherlands, Tornado Cash developer Alexey Pertsev was sentenced for allegedly facilitating money laundering. Dutch courts have held that open source software developers may bear some responsibility for the misuse of their tools. This reflects the varying approaches and understandings of technical liability across different legal systems. Determination of Money Laundering Crimes: In the United States, money laundering crimes are typically prosecuted under the Money Laundering Control Act. Under the Act, money laundering involves the illegal transfer of funds through banks or other financial institutions with the intent to conceal, disguise, or legitimize illicit proceeds. The elements of money laundering primarily include the illicit origin of the funds and the various transactions conducted to conceal the source of the funds. The "Knowledge" Standard: Most jurisdictions require "knowledge" of the proceeds of crime as a subjective requirement for money laundering offenses, meaning the defendant must have known that the activities they engaged in involved the transfer of illegal funds. If the defendant is completely unaware of the illegal source of the funds, they generally cannot be found guilty of money laundering, and the United States is no exception. However, in certain circumstances, even without clear evidence of "knowledge" that the funds were derived from illegal sources, a defendant can still be held liable for money laundering if they can prove reasonable suspicion or willful disregard of the illegal source. For example, Section 1956 of the Money Laundering Control Act explicitly states that anyone who "knows or has reasonable cause to know" that a financial transaction involves illegal funds may be presumed to have engaged in money laundering. This means that even without direct evidence of "knowledge" that the funds were derived from illegal sources, a court can still convict them of money laundering as long as there is clear suspicion or negligence. The question of Tornado Cash developers' "knowledge" is crucial in determining whether the developers can be held liable for money laundering. According to the US prosecutors' charges, Tornado Cash's developers are accused of intentionally creating a tool that allowed anonymous transfers, facilitating money laundering. However, the defense argues that as developers of a decentralized protocol, they lacked control or knowledge of the specific ways the protocol could be abused. To determine whether the developers met the "knowledge" requirement, the court may consider the following factors: 1. The purpose of the technical tool: As an open-source, decentralized protocol, Tornado Cash was theoretically designed to enhance user privacy, not specifically for money laundering. However, whether the court can determine that the developers should have foreseen the potential for illegal activities when designing the tool remains a controversial issue. 2. Public Information and Warnings: If the developer or community is aware that the tool is frequently used for illegal transactions but fails to take any measures to prevent or warn against it, the court may find that the developer possessed subjective intent, either through knowledge or willful disregard. 3. Developer Conduct and Responsibility: US prosecutors may argue that if Tornado Cash developers were fully aware of the potential misuse of their tool or failed to implement necessary controls or monitoring to ensure its anonymity, they could be found to have known that the tool was being used for money laundering. These factors raise the question of developer responsibility in the design of decentralized financial instruments from different perspectives. While the technology itself is not intended to be criminal, determining the liability of developers for its misuse is clearly a complex and multifaceted issue.
